Significantly of your bankruptcy process is administrative, nevertheless, and it is performed far from the courthouse. In circumstances below chapters 7, 12, or thirteen, and from time to time in chapter eleven situations, this administrative approach is completed by a trustee who's appointed to oversee the situation. A debtor's involvement While using the bankruptcy choose is often quite constrained. An average chapter 7 special info debtor will likely not surface in courtroom and will never see the bankruptcy choose Until an objection is elevated in the case. A chapter thirteen debtor may possibly only have to look prior to the bankruptcy judge in a prepare confirmation hearing. Generally, the only official proceeding at which a debtor will have to show up would be the meeting of creditors, which will likely be held for the workplaces of the U.S. trustee. This Conference is informally referred to as a "341 meeting" mainly because segment 341 of the Bankruptcy view publisher site Code involves that the debtor show up at this meeting to make sure that creditors can question the debtor about debts and property. A essential goal of your federal bankruptcy rules enacted by Congress is to give debtors a money "refreshing start" from burdensome debts. Continued The Supreme Courtroom made this point about the purpose of the bankruptcy legislation in a 1934 determination: [I]t presents towards the straightforward but unfortunate debtor…a fresh prospect in everyday life and a clear area for long run effort, unhampered through the force and discouragement of preexisting visit debt. Nearby Financial loan Co. v. Hunt
